Use logger instead of System.err print statements

org.openrewrite.java.logging.SystemErrToLogging

Replace System.err print statements with a logger.

Options

TypeNameDescriptionExample

Boolean

addLogger

Optional. Add a logger field to the class if it isn't already present.

String

loggerName

Optional. The name of the logger to use when generating a field.

log

String

loggingFramework

Optional. The logging framework to use. Valid options: SLF4J, Log4J1, Log4J2, JUL, COMMONS

Usage

This recipe has no required configuration options. It can be activated by adding a dependency on org.openrewrite.recipe:rewrite-logging-frameworks:2.5.0 in your build file or by running a shell command (in which case no build changes are needed):

  1. Add the following to your build.gradle file:

build.gradle
plugins {
    id("org.openrewrite.rewrite") version("6.10.0")
}

rewrite {
    activeRecipe("org.openrewrite.java.logging.SystemErrToLogging")
}

repositories {
    mavenCentral()
}

dependencies {
    rewrite("org.openrewrite.recipe:rewrite-logging-frameworks:2.5.0")
}
  1. Run gradle rewriteRun to run the recipe.
